Sierra Cycle Store in Quincy Dealer Address 2335 E Main St95971 Quincy , CA, USContact Tel.: (530) 283-5000Contact StoreFind on Map Matthew Fitzgerald All-sports Performance Store in Quincy Av Custom Cycle Store in Quincy